Release checklist — Shelfwright catalogue import. Support team: before sign-off, confirm the Brackenmoor library catalogue import completes without skipped records. Run the import against the staging snapshot, then check the summary report for unmapped subject codes and duplicate accession entries. Anything over a dozen skips means the mapping table is stale and needs a refresh before go-live. Known quirk: oversized MARC notes are truncated silently, so spot-check a few long records. Log the verification against the build noted below.

session token of hahop-yahif = htk31_138eb45c7d40b38b91415eca52da01d

**Memo: Weekly Cash-Box Run**

Dispatch — small change to the Friday cash-box run starting this week. The box now goes from the Ashbury counter straight to the Millgate vault, skipping the old stop at the annex. Same courier firm, Bracken Secure, but a new driver rotation, so don't assume familiar faces. Box stays sealed, receipt signed both ends, no exceptions. Before the driver takes the box, give them the hand-over instruction below.

dispatch memo: the holius casvan courier leaves the ralir kasion rusdor oliion fraeth lammir julox belys ledger at gate 3561 under passcode 522203

## Static-Analysis Baseline

The Cragstone linter compares every build against `baseline.sarif`, checked into the repo root. On-call engineers should never regenerate the baseline during an incident, since that silently suppresses new findings; instead, set `BASELINE_FREEZE=1` and page the tooling rotation. Baseline uploads to the Thornfield results service are gated by an access credential, which the deploy env file must declare immediately after this sentence.

env line for fahap-hagug: ARCHIVE_KEY3=cf9

MEMO — Varnholt Franchise Agreement
To: Incoming Director

The proposed agreement with Varnholt Retail Group grants a five-year exclusive franchise for the Pellam Coast territory, with performance thresholds reviewed annually and a buy-back option in year three. Counsel has cleared the territorial language; royalty tiers remain under negotiation. For full context, the confidential note on our broader plans appears directly below.

board note of kadug-tawig: Only 5 of the 100 pilot accounts renewed Oliath, so a churn review is set for April 15.